Aerating is a critical yard care practice that involves boring the soil to improve air, water, and nutrient penetration. This process relieves soil compaction, motivates root development, and enhances general turf health. Aeration is particularly beneficial for high-traffic locations and heavy clay soils that limit water motion and root development. Techniques consist of using plug or spike aerators, which develop holes in the lawn for much better flow. Aeration is frequently followed by fertilization, overseeding, or topdressing to maximize results. Timing is essential, with spring and fall being ideal for many turf types. Regular aeration promotes durable, thick, and green lawns, decreases water runoff, and enhances nutrient uptake. Incorporating aeration into seasonal lawn care regimens makes sure optimal long-term health and aesthetic appeals
